Now, I'm having a very strange issue where no matter how many times I download a specific episode of one specific show Emby always deletes it immediately. I'm not sure why this is happening so I hope you all can help. Look for this particular line in the logs to see what's happening. 2019-05-11 15:33:19.040 Info App: Removing item from database, Type: Episode, Name: Idol or Bust, Path: /Media/TV/Survivor/Season 38/Survivor.S38E12.Idol.or.Bust.1080p.AMZN.WEB-DL.DDP5.1.H.264-KiNGS.mkv, Id: 76806 Log.txt Edited May 11, 2019 by germanicus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Luke 37113 Posted May 12, 2019 Share Posted May 12, 2019 Hi there, do you have a media conversion job set up for the parent folder?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
germanicus 3 Posted May 12, 2019 Author Share Posted May 12, 2019 I think I might, awhile ago I set up a bunch to squeeze space. I set everything to replace rather than create a new file. Would this be causing a deletion?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Solution Luke 37113 Posted May 13, 2019 Solution Share Posted May 13, 2019 Yes there is an issue with the replace function in very specific situations, and that is why this is happening. It is resolved for the next (4.2+) release. Thanks. 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
